This is the Police 2 Review:

This game continues off with the same protagonist as the last game (highly recommended you play the first game as you'll have no idea who is who and even I forgot a few characters that showed up) and Jack Boyd is now in a new town helping the new sheriff Lily. Storywise it's still better than most games (since most game storylines are far worse than good anime/tv/movies) as it deals with more than just surface things and has quite a bit of struggle and conflict for Jack while keeping the tension up. Gameplaywise I think this game is better than the first due to the turn based strategy segments as the game doesn't feel like a chore or a rush to the end like the last game. With these new xcom like missions, gang busts are more strategy than just sending your best guys and hoping you solve the case using RNG, while there are less gangs
